GRAND RAPIDS, Mich. – In a meeting of nationally-ranked teams, Division II Grand Valley State defeated Division III Calvin 157-67 Saturday afternoon inside the Venema Aquatic Center.
Grand Valley entered the meet ranked fifth in Division II while Calvin came in ranked 14th in Division III.
Saturday marked the dual meet opener for Calvin.
Calvin received a win from senior Noah Holstege (Keswick, Va./Covenant School) in the 50 freestyle, winning in a time of 21.09.
Calvin's 200 freestyle relay team of Holstege, senior Julian Iturbe (Caracas, Venezuela/Emil Friedman), senior Trevor Sparks (Otsego, Mich./Otsego HS) and junior Jacob Heeres (Zeeland, Mich./Holland Christian HS) also won with an NCAA III conditional qualifying time of 1:21.93.
Heeres was third in the 200 freestyle (1:42.58) while sophomore Forrest Peterson (Middleton, Mn./Middleton HS) was third in the 100 butterfly (51.55).
Heeres placed second in the 100 freestyle (45.78) with Sparks third (46.51).
In the 100 breaststroke, senior Bryce Miner (Sunnyvale, Ca./Homestead HS) was second (1:01.23) and freshman Anthony Crudele (Aurora, Il./Home School) third (1:02.26).
Sophomore Jordan Bergsma (Grand Rapids, Mich./Grand Rapids Christian HS) had a strong day on the diving boards, taking third on the three-meter (234.45) and third on the one-meter (273.45).
